About Woodburn Elementary

Woodburn Elementary is a public elementary school in Camas, WA, part of Camas School District. Woodburn Elementary serves approximately 597 students, and covers grades Pre-K-5th, and has a 17.1:1 student-teacher ratio. Woodburn Elementary has a current MySchoolScout rating of 8.8 out of 10 and ranks #156 of 2,228 schools in WA.

Structured state assessment records for Woodburn Elementary show 68% math proficiency (multi-year average, 2014-2024) and 73% reading/ELA proficiency (multi-year average, 2014-2024).

Frequently Asked Questions

Common questions about Woodburn Elementary

What grades does Woodburn Elementary serve?

Woodburn Elementary serves students in grades Pre-K through 5th.

How many students attend Woodburn Elementary?

Woodburn Elementary has an enrollment of approximately 597 students.

What is the student-teacher ratio at Woodburn Elementary?

The student-teacher ratio at Woodburn Elementary is 17.1:1. A lower ratio generally means more individual attention per student. The national average is approximately 16:1 for public schools.

How does Woodburn Elementary rank in WA?

Woodburn Elementary ranks #156 of 2,228 schools in WA.

What is Woodburn Elementary's MySchoolScout rating?

Woodburn Elementary has a current MySchoolScout rating of 8.8 out of 10. This score combines the level-appropriate components shown in the rating breakdown; equity data is shown separately for context.

What are the test scores at Woodburn Elementary?

Based on loaded state assessment records, Woodburn Elementary has 68% math proficiency (multi-year average, 2014-2024) and 73% reading/ELA proficiency (multi-year average, 2014-2024).

Is Woodburn Elementary a charter school?

No, Woodburn Elementary is not a charter school. It is a traditional public school operated by the local school district.

Is Woodburn Elementary a Title I school?

No, Woodburn Elementary is not currently a Title I school.

What does the Free & Reduced Lunch percentage mean for Woodburn Elementary?

27.0% of students at Woodburn Elementary qualify for free or reduced-price lunch. This is a commonly used indicator of economic need and provides important context when interpreting test scores.
